What is the UK Planning Permission Variation Application?
The UK Planning Permission Variation Application is a crucial form used to request changes to existing planning permissions, allowing adjustments such as altering business hours. This application plays a significant role in modifying previously granted permissions, ensuring compliance with local regulations. Situations often necessitating a variation include extended operational hours, changes in land use, or adjustments in project specifications.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ials
To support the UK Planning Permission Variation Application, several mandatory documents are required. Commonly needed materials include:
-
Current planning permissions that detail existing approvals
-
Site plans that accurately reflect the area of modification
-
Any relevant surveys or assessments that may impact the proposed changes
-
Evidence of community consultations, if applicable
Attaching accurate and complete supporting materials is crucial for a smooth approval process.
When and Where to Submit the UK Planning Permission Variation Application
Knowing when and where to submit the application is fundamental to meeting local planning authority deadlines. Applications must be filed promptly, as timelines vary by region. Submissions can typically be made either in person at the local planning authority’s office or online, depending on the preferences and regulations of the specific authority.

Who is eligible to submit a UK Planning Permission Variation Application?
Any property owner or representative such as an agent can apply for a variation to existing planning permissions if they are looking to modify aspects like business hours or project specifications.
What documents are required to complete this application?
You will need to provide your contact information, details about the property, a description of the proposed changes, and any relevant supporting documents that justify your request for the variation.
How is the application submitted to the planning authority?
The completed application can be submitted electronically through the online portal of your local planning authority or printed and sent via postal mail, depending on your locality's requirements.
Are there deadlines for submitting this application?
While specific deadlines may vary by local authority, it's recommended to check their website for any time-sensitive requirements related to submitting requests for planning variations.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out this application?
Ensure that all fields are completed accurately, especially contact information and the description of the proposal. Failing to provide adequate details can lead to delays or rejection of your application.
What is the processing time for the UK Planning Permission Variation Application?
Processing times can vary widely depending on the local planning authority's workload, but typically, you should expect a decision within 8 to 12 weeks after submission of your application.
Does this form require notarization?
No, the UK Planning Permission Variation Application does not require notarization. However, it must be signed by the applicant as part of the submission process.
